Welcome to the new blog by Avoca Tours! We provide Walking Tours, Coach Tours & Bicycle Hire in Avoca & the surrounding areas.
As a family run business we aim to provide tours, in the Co. Wicklow area of Ireland, with the personal touch. We believe that your visit to the area shouldn’t be just another trip, instead we try to make your time here an enjoyable and authentic experience. Ireland has so much to offer! Located at the heart of “The Garden of Ireland”, Avoca really is a hidden gem.
